The recent events show that we move forward in some issues of equality, and i want to point out that there are game developers who work hard to help with those issues, here in special, i want to mention Arena Net, the makers of Guild wars, who, last year, introduced this cute couple into their Game (those two are actualy mayor characters, you deal with them pretty often):



And then, with the last patch, we got this nice looking m to f transgender girl (the only sad thing is, that she is a quite minor character, blink and you will miss)

Arena Net stands out with this and i would like to say Thank you for supporting the good purpose.

Small steps... small steps... but with enough of that, you still reach your goal
